Gate News Bot Report, February 11 — According to CoinMarketCap data, as of press time, CITY (Manchester City Fan Token) is priced at $0.57, up 6.26% in the past 24 hours, with a high of $0.62 and a low of $0.47. The current market capitalization is approximately $7.24 million, an increase of $427,000 from yesterday.

Polymarket will roll out its V2 trading engine and its native stablecoin, Polymarket USD, within the next 2–3 weeks.
Polymarket announcement: a major upgrade is planned in the next 2–3 weeks, including rebuilding the trading engine, introducing Polymarket USD, optimizing order-matching efficiency, and more. This upgrade is the largest scale since the platform launched, and it will improve trading efficiency while reducing users’ concerns about non-official assets.

Robinhood private fund drops 16% early on, then rebounds 30%; it may face the impact of mega IPOs like SpaceX
Robinhood’s private-market fund Robinhood Ventures I, introduced by Robinhood, has rebounded by about 30% after an early dip. The fund aims to give retail investors opportunities to invest in late-stage shares of private, not-yet-listed companies.
